Transaction 24aab86fafb20dfad975a86588d892edcfdfdc11cee56cd35c37dee96a995cdc
1 Input
2 Outputs
- 24aab86fafb20dfad975a86588d892edcfdfdc11cee56cd35c37dee96a995cdc:0
- 24aab86fafb20dfad975a86588d892edcfdfdc11cee56cd35c37dee96a995cdc:1
value 16403
address 38rSnWMYkgUHRk7CgrnFDa7LkEMDVrmzjt
value 192794
address 1QKkcP2Y7PNbcPcnMXVzKEWZEqDY1TcZi1